Matampa Pine Trees Park
Discover the tranquil magic of Matampa Pine Trees Park in Northern Mindanao, Philippines, where tall, slender pine trees create a serene canopy over soft needles blanketing the forest floor. This hidden gem invites travel lovers to reconnect with nature’s soothing embrace—feel the gentle breeze whisper through the pines, hear birds chirp softly, and bask in the calming filtered light of a quiet afternoon. Whether picnicking on rustic benches or wandering the peaceful trails, this park offers a soul-refreshing retreat from city life. The nearest major airport is Laguindingan Airport (CGY), approximately 1.5 hours by car from Salay.
Find cozy guesthouses and local inns in Salay, or opt for more amenities in nearby Cagayan de Oro city.
